Commonwealth of PA is seeking an Engineering Technician for the Department of Transportation, District 3. This role includes a comprehensive 12-month training program to equip candidates with essential skills in engineering disciplines such as design, construction, and maintenance. Responsibilities Provide engineering support to different units within PennDOT Participate in a structured training program that includes rotational assignments across various engineering districts Engage in technical drafting tasks, which will involve producing highway plans derived from field survey data Designing minor highway projects from the initial engineering phase through to the final plan Completing minor design assignments under the supervision of a civil engineer, highway designer, or highway drafter designer Utilize Computer Aided Drafting and Design (CADD) software to enhance efficiency and accuracy in the execution of responsibilities Skills An associate degree in surveying, drafting, designing, civil, or any other appropriate field of engineering technology Applicants will be considered to have met the educational requirements once they are within 3 months of graduating with a qualifying degree You must meet the PA residency requirement You must be able to perform essential job functions A conditional offer of employment will require submission of criminal history reports Benefits Health coverage, vision, dental, and wellness programs. Multiple retirement and investment plan options. Paid vacation, paid sick leave, eight weeks of paid parental leave, military leave, and paid time off for most major U.S. holidays, as well as flexible work schedules and work-from-home opportunities. Opportunities for internal mobility, professional development, and the opportunity to give back by participating in workplace charitable giving. Special employee-only discounts and rates on a variety of services and memberships.
